Does anyone know if it’s possible to use the same voucher code for two different vouchers with restrictions? In my case, I am trying to set up a voucher that provides 5% off all the time. However, on weekends that there is a concert in town, a second voucher will provide 10% off instead, on very specific dates that I was able to set up with restrictions. 

 

However, I want these vouchers to be easy to use. I was thinking that if I used the same voucher code for both, when guests type that code in on our booking engine, it would bring up the appropriate rate based on the dates selected and the restrictions I have set up. 

 

Has anyone done this before, or have an easier way to do it if this route isn’t feasible?

I understand you are considering using the same code for more than one voucher. Let me confirm that your flow is correct, it is possible to add the same voucher code to more than one voucher.

In fact, while testing this, I realised both rates would be displayed if the restrictions allow. Therefore, I'd suggest to pay extra care to the restrictions before launching the codes.

Thank you! This was very helpful and it appears to have worked for our Life House booking engine. The restrictions were a bit confusing at first, but they are all set up and pulling up the correct rates. 

 

The only additional issue I’m having is the link to the Mews booking engine from the voucher page doesn’t appear to pull up the correct rates...It only pulls up our “Best Available Rate” as shown below. Again, this is when I click on the link to the Booking Engine from that specific Voucher page. 

 

 

 

This is as opposed to our Life House Booking Engine show below, which pulls up the correct rates when the voucher code is entered: 

 

It’s not a huge deal as it is functional through our primary booking engine, but I was hoping to be able to share the voucher links on social media as well.

This issue you are facing now is slightly unrelated. Our vouchers system links to the default booking engine in the property. Now, if the rates in that booking engine don't include those of the voucher, they'll not be shown even when using the code, and the system will default to another rate from the same rate group.

In this case, I understand the rates in the voucher are private, therefore you could add them to the booking engine without hesitation, since they'll only show with the voucher code.

Life House uses a different approach to retrieve this information, the reason why you are able to see them through their system.
